Nestled in the heart of Shanghai, Nanshi, also known as the Old City, is a labyrinth of narrow streets and alleys that once lay within the city’s ancient walls. During the era of foreign concessions, this area served as the primary Chinese district, seldom visited by outsiders. Today, visitors can explore a vibrant neighborhood that encapsulates the spirit of old China, featuring several temples, bustling food vendors, and a lively bazaar. The sights, sounds, and smells of traditional Chinese life fill the air, offering a glimpse into the city’s rich cultural heritage.
